Transaction f9409f53f6aabe2ad0a5654487452890bf84a2f860fdebffe69d6c41c6e57e04

16 Input
2 Outputs
  • f9409f53f6aabe2ad0a5654487452890bf84a2f860fdebffe69d6c41c6e57e04:0
  • value  1349451
    address  36JSmMM6eXkzfyprn5Ho7DjmKf6YDCsf2f
  • f9409f53f6aabe2ad0a5654487452890bf84a2f860fdebffe69d6c41c6e57e04:1
  • value  1544917350
    address  bc1q8w53dgfn88yr6e729fd3p8slmlkqt5adxhcqmz